Why Isekai Feast Game Stands Out
A Menu of Unlikely Heroes
The roster of 50+ food-based characters isn’t just a gimmick, each brings unique mechanics:
-
“Butter Hot Pot” (Tank): Melts enemy armor (literally)
-
“Green Tea” (Mage): AoE sleep debuffs
-
“Sushi Samurai” (DPS): Applies “Wasabi Burn” DoT
Hidden Gem: “Soul Pets” like the “Salt Shaker” companion boost stats and add passive healing.

Meta Team Compositions
Team Type | Core Heroes | Countered By |
---|---|---|
Sustain | Butter Hot Pot + Miso Soup | Burst teams |
Burst | Sushi Samurai + Tempura Archer | Shield comps |
Control | Green Tea + Wasabi Ninja | Cleanse artifacts |

Event Strategy
Limited time events follow a pattern:
-
Week 1: Logins + Easy Missions
-
Week 2: Grind Stages
-
Week 3: PvP Challenges
Focus on completing at least 80% of each event – the final rewards often contain exclusive heroes.
